Transaction 71a8399c544dd0628a12a73e2a9a27f642f088ca2e6bcd543d0b35d00d87d747
1 Input
1 Output
-
71a8399c544dd0628a12a73e2a9a27f642f088ca2e6bcd543d0b35d00d87d747:0
- value
- 2595738
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2700423ba583c38726064e7baa4033d1e8dc8ab9 OP_EQUAL
- address
- 35FEb13K6LYoUEvZoV6zJN1LykCK3s5YU5